Sulong's gaze lingered for a moment on the red fishing float that bobbed gently on the lake's surface with the ripples, before slowly moving to Elena's waist.
The old-fashioned brass lantern still hung to her left. Under her spiritual vision, the lantern was no longer the one that had been drained two days ago, but instead emitted a very dim, milky-white halo.
On her right side, there was a completely new object.
It was a flat flask made of hammered silver, with intricate Celtic-style thorn and rose patterns engraved on its surface. A short, fine silver chain connected the lid to the body of the flask. The overall design had a rugged and free feel to it, like something a cowboy would carry in a Western movie.
In the spiritual vision, the flat wine jug was emitting a faint green fluorescent light, not dazzling, but still eye-catching.
Su Long spoke, breaking the tranquility of the lakeside: "Your lantern, I absorbed some of its energy last time, has it recovered now?"
"It's gradually recovering."
Elena's voice was calm, as if the experience of having her strength drained was just a harmless accident to her.
Sulong's gaze shifted to the wine jug on the other side.
"So, this is the second sacred relic, 'Raphael'?"
"Yes." Elena nodded.
Su Long couldn't help but sigh softly, remarking, "A wine flask in one hand, a revolver in the other, traveling everywhere... his life must have been very carefree."
"No, his life was not carefree at all."
Elena shook her head, denying his guess.
"He was a very tragic person."
She looked at the snow-capped mountains shrouded in mist in the distance: "Old John was originally the son of a rancher in Montana, living the most ordinary life."
"Until thirty years ago, a sudden and bizarre disaster destroyed his home."
"The entire farm, along with his family, vanished overnight, leaving him all alone."
"So he used all his savings to buy 'Sirius' and 'Raphael' and became a free-spirited monster hunter, driving a beat-up pickup truck and hunting monsters all over the American wilderness."
Su Long then asked, "So how did you meet him?"
A hint of reminiscence flickered in Elena's eyes as she said with a self-deprecating smile, "Back then, I was just a little girl. I overestimated myself and, carrying my lantern, went alone to hunt down a ghoul that was lurking in the sewers. I almost died under its claws."
"He saved me and taught me various techniques for dealing with the supernatural."
"You obtained your sacred object a long time ago?" Surong caught the information in her words.
Elena nodded and explained, "This is something my family has passed down to me."
"Your family... Come to think of it, I've never heard you mention your family before."
Elena suddenly turned her head, her tone instantly turning icy: "Don't mention them, I have no contact with them anymore."
Finally, she emphasized, "Surron, I'm only responsible for introducing you to Old John. My own privacy is not within the scope of this discussion."
Su Long nodded and didn't ask any further questions.
